随着互联网的不断发展,网络安全问题日益受到关注。为了确保用户数据的安全性和隐私性,越来越多的网站和服务开始采用SSL(Secure Sockets Layer)证书来加密通信。本文将介绍如何在位于台湾和新加坡的VPS(虚拟专用服务器)上安装和配置SSL证书,以保护用户的隐私。
选择合适的SSL证书提供商
在为您的VPS安装SSL证书之前,首先需要选择一个可靠的SSL证书提供商。市面上有许多知名的SSL证书提供商,如Let’s Encrypt、Comodo、Symantec等。对于大多数个人和小型企业来说,Let’s Encrypt是一个免费且易于使用的选项。它提供的SSL证书可以满足基本的安全需求,并且有效期为90天。如果您需要更高级的功能或更长的有效期,则可以选择付费的SSL证书提供商。
获取并安装SSL证书
一旦选择了SSL证书提供商,接下来就是获取并安装SSL证书。以下是具体步骤:
1. 通过您选择的SSL证书提供商申请SSL证书。根据提供商的不同,可能需要验证域名所有权或其他相关信息。
2. 下载SSL证书文件。通常包括两个文件:一个是私钥文件(.key),另一个是公钥证书文件(.crt)。
3. 将下载好的SSL证书文件上传到您的VPS服务器上。可以通过SFTP等方式进行传输。
4. 根据您所使用的Web服务器类型(如Apache、Nginx等),按照相应的配置指南将SSL证书应用到服务器上。这通常涉及到编辑配置文件并将SSL证书路径添加进去。
配置自动更新机制
由于Let’s Encrypt提供的SSL证书只有90天的有效期,因此建议设置自动更新机制以确保SSL证书始终保持有效。对于使用Linux系统的VPS,可以利用Certbot工具来实现自动更新。Certbot是由EFF开发的一款开源软件,支持多种Web服务器平台。
要配置自动更新,请执行以下操作:
1. 安装Certbot及其对应的Web服务器插件(例如certbot-apache或certbot-nginx)。
2. 使用命令行运行Certbot命令来获取并安装SSL证书。
3. 设置定时任务(Cron Job)定期检查并更新SSL证书。可以每天凌晨运行一次更新命令。
测试与验证
完成上述所有步骤后,最后一步是测试和验证SSL证书是否正确安装并生效。您可以使用在线工具如SSL Labs的SSL Test来评估您的网站SSL配置的安全性等级。还可以尝试通过HTTPS访问您的网站,查看浏览器地址栏中是否显示安全锁图标。
通过在台湾和新加坡的VPS上安装和配置SSL证书,您可以有效地保护用户隐私并增强网站安全性。选择合适的SSL证书提供商,正确地获取并安装SSL证书,配置自动更新机制以及进行全面测试都是确保SSL证书正常工作的重要环节。希望本文能够帮助您顺利完成这一过程,并为用户提供更加安全可靠的网络环境。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/218302.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。